Background: Common Problems Owners Face in Construction Projects

Construction projects are complex endeavors that require meticulous planning, coordination, and execution. For the owner or developer, ensuring a successful project completion is paramount, but this often comes with numerous challenges and pitfalls. One of the most common issues faced by owners is inadequate oversight of contractors. This oversight can lead to subpar work quality, delays, cost overruns, and other significant problems. One major challenge in construction projects is the lack of transparency and accountability among stakeholders. Owners may struggle to get a clear picture of their project's progress due to poor communication or misleading reports from contractors. For instance, a survey conducted by the World Bank found that up to 30% of the total cost of infrastructure projects can be attributed to inefficiencies, such as waste, rework, and delays (World Bank Group, 2018). These inefficiencies often stem from inadequate contractor performance, which can significantly impact project timelines and budgets. Another significant issue is the variability in construction quality. Without proper monitoring, contractors might cut corners or use substandard materials, leading to structural weaknesses that compromise safety and durability. A study by McKinsey & Company revealed that poor quality workmanship accounts for approximately 15% of total construction costs (McKinsey & Co., 2019). This not only affects the project's financial viability but also poses risks to public safety. Additionally, construction projects often involve complex contractual arrangements with multiple parties. Ensuring compliance with these agreements can be challenging without a robust audit process. A report by PwC found that 75% of construction companies face contract disputes due to poor communication and inadequate performance management (PwC, 2021). These disputes not only prolong project timelines but also result in significant financial losses for owners. Lastly, environmental regulations play a critical role in modern construction projects. Non-compliance with these regulations can lead to legal penalties and reputational damage. A study by the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) reported that 50% of construction sites fail to meet required environmental standards (U.S. EPA, 2017). Ensuring that contractors adhere to environmental guidelines is essential for both regulatory compliance and maintaining a sustainable project. In summary, these challenges underscore the need for thorough contractor audit services to ensure that projects are delivered on time, within budget, and with high quality. Without proper oversight, owners risk facing severe consequences that can jeopardize their investment and reputation.

Risks and Consequences of Ignoring Contractor Oversight

Ignoring the importance of contractor oversight in construction projects can have far-reaching consequences that span financial, legal, and reputational spheres. These risks can significantly undermine an owner's ability to achieve project goals and deliver value to stakeholders.

Financial Consequences

Financially, ignoring contractor oversight is a costly mistake. According to a study by the Construction Industry Institute (CII), poor contract management practices can result in cost overruns of up to 20% on average (Construction Industry Institute, 2019). This financial burden can be particularly severe for small and medium-sized enterprises that may struggle to absorb unexpected expenses without compromising their operational stability. Additionally, prolonged project delays due to suboptimal contractor performance can lead to interest charges, increased labor costs, and other indirect financial losses. A practical example of these financial implications is the case of a large-scale infrastructure project in Jakarta. The project was initially budgeted at IDR 10 billion but ended up costing over IDR 25 billion due to poor contract management and inadequate oversight (Construction News Indonesia, 2023). This significant overspend not only strained the project's finances but also delayed its completion by several months.

Legal Consequences

From a legal standpoint, failing to adequately audit contractors can expose owners to numerous risks. Non-compliance with contractual obligations, such as delays in milestones or non-delivery of agreed work, can result in legal disputes and potential litigation. A report from the American Arbitration Association (AAA) noted that 30% of construction claims are related to poor contract management and inadequate oversight (American Arbitration Association, 2021). These disputes can lead to substantial legal fees, extended project timelines, and reputational damage. For instance, a mid-sized property development in Bali faced legal challenges due to delays caused by substandard work from contractors. The developer was forced to engage external legal counsel to resolve the dispute, which cost them approximately IDR 500 million (Construction News Bali, 2023). This legal intervention not only incurred significant financial costs but also created uncertainty and tension among stakeholders.

Reputational Consequences

Reputation is a critical asset for any business or organization. Negative publicity arising from substandard construction work can severely harm an owner's reputation. A study by the Reputation Institute found that 40% of consumers base their purchasing decisions on a company’s reputation (Reputation Institute, 2021). Poorly executed projects can tarnish an owner's brand image and make it difficult to secure future contracts or investments. The case of a luxury resort in Bali serves as a cautionary tale. Due to issues with structural integrity and aesthetic quality, the resort received several complaints from guests regarding safety concerns and aesthetics. This negative feedback led to unfavorable media coverage and a decline in bookings (Travel & Leisure News, 2023). The owner had to invest substantial resources into remediation efforts, including reinforcing weak structures and repainting areas, which cost them approximately IDR 1 billion.

Environmental Consequences

Environmental compliance is another critical aspect of construction projects that can be jeopardized by inadequate oversight. Non-compliance with environmental regulations can result in legal penalties, fines, and even project shutdowns. According to the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A), non-compliant construction sites face an average penalty of $10,000 per violation (U.S. EPA, 2017). Such penalties can be financially crippling for smaller projects and can lead to long-term reputational damage. A case in point is a residential development project in Bali that failed to adhere to local environmental guidelines regarding waste management and water conservation. The project was subjected to an enforcement action by the local environmental agency, resulting in a fine of IDR 200 million (Bali Environmental News, 2023). This financial penalty not only added to the overall cost but also led to increased scrutiny from regulators, potentially affecting future projects. In summary, ignoring contractor oversight can lead to significant financial losses, legal disputes, reputational damage, and environmental penalties. These consequences highlight the critical importance of implementing robust audit services to ensure that construction projects are executed efficiently and effectively.

Case Study: Successful Implementation in Bali

To illustrate the effectiveness of our contractor audit services, let us examine a real-world example from a residential development project in Bali. #### Project Overview The client was a renowned property developer planning to construct a high-end resort complex on a prime beachfront location. The project spanned 10 months and involved multiple contractors for various aspects such as civil works, plumbing, electrical installations, and landscaping. #### Challenges Faced Initially, the project faced several challenges, including delays due to material shortages and quality issues. One of the primary concerns was ensuring that all structural elements met stringent safety standards while maintaining aesthetic integrity. #### Neurostruct Engineering's Approach Neurostruct Engineering was engaged to provide comprehensive contractor audit services from pre-construction planning through completion. Our multidisciplinary team began by conducting thorough site assessments, reviewing design plans, and identifying potential risks. We then established a robust monitoring system to track progress, quality, and compliance with local regulations. #### Key Activities 1. **Pre-Construction Review:** Our engineers evaluated the proposed construction plans for structural integrity and compliance with Bali's building codes. We also assessed the contractor’s past projects and certifications to ensure their reliability. 2. **On-Site Monitoring:** Regular site visits were conducted by our team, who documented progress and identified areas needing improvement. For instance, we discovered that some contractors were using substandard materials for waterproofing, which could have led to significant structural failures if not addressed promptly. 3. **Quality Control:** We implemented a comprehensive quality control program involving regular testing of concrete samples, inspection of electrical wiring, and detailed review of plumbing systems. This ensured that all installations met the required standards. 4. **Risk Management:** By identifying potential risks early on, we were able to implement mitigation strategies that saved time and resources. For example, we suggested alternative suppliers for key materials when initial sources experienced delays, ensuring minimal disruption to the project timeline. 5. **Contract Compliance:** Through regular audits of contractor performance, we ensured adherence to contractual agreements. Any discrepancies or non-compliance issues were addressed promptly through clear communication channels established between all stakeholders. 6. **Performance Reporting:** Transparent reporting mechanisms provided real-time updates on project status and identified areas for improvement. These reports helped the client make informed decisions regarding resource allocation and schedule adjustments. #### Outcomes The implementation of our contractor audit services resulted in a well-executed, high-quality resort complex that met all required safety and aesthetic standards. The project was completed 2 months ahead of schedule and within budget, resulting in cost savings of approximately IDR 30 million. Importantly, the client received positive feedback from guests regarding the quality of construction and overall experience.
